Origins of the Surname 'Beneit'

The surname 'Beneit' has its roots in the Latin word 'benedictus,' which means 'blessed' or 'fortunate'. It is believed to have originated as a nickname for someone who was seen as blessed or lucky. Over time, this nickname evolved into a surname that was passed down through generations.

Spain

In Spain, the surname 'Beneit' is relatively common, with an incidence of 288. It is most prevalent in regions such as Catalonia, Valencia, and the Balearic Islands. The surname may have originated in these regions and spread to other parts of the country over time.
